Cultural Facts:
A tribute to bassist Jimmy Blanton, who revolutionized the jazz bass during his time with Ellington’s orchestra.
Recorded in Montreux, Switzerland, it’s a stripped-down piano and bass duet highlighting Ellington’s late-career elegance.
Captured the intimate chemistry between two jazz masters paying homage to a lost innovator.
